Mustacchia, Bartolo or Ben (b. 2 Jul 1876, d. 4 Jul 1945)
Note: His WWI draft registration card September 1918, gives his address as 3653 Annunciation, New Orleans. His occupation is fruit dealer. He is married.
In the 1920 US census of Louisiana, Parish of Orleans, New Orleans, Year: 1920; Census Place: New Orleans Ward 12, Orleans, Louisiana; Roll: T625_623; Page: 1B; Enumeration District: 208; Image: 716.
Bartolo has 4 daughters Mary age 8, Margherita age 6, Anne 17 and Vivian 14. He came to the US in 1900 as did his wife and mother who is with him
Obituary Mustacchia at the residence 3653 Annunciation Street On Wednesday, July 2, 1945 at 4:30 pm Bartolo (Ben) Mustacchia, beloved husband of Antoinette Monteleone, father of Joseph, Anthony and Nick Mustacchia, Mrs. Frank Helm, Mrs. John Taranto, Mrs. Matthew Ventura and the Late Mary Mustacchia, brother of Mrs. Vincent Sacco, Mrs. Frank Manale and Martin Mustacchia, survived by 15 grandchildren, aged 59 years, a native of Contessa Entellina, Italy and a resident of this city for the past 44 years. Relatives and friends of the family and officers and members of Contessa Entellina Society, New Orleans Police Department and NOFMRA, are invited to attend the funeral, which will take place Friday, July6, 1945 at 10 am from the funeral home of Lamana-Panno-Falo, Inc. 625 North Rampart Street, near Municipal Auditorium. Requiem mass at our Lady of Good counsel church, Louisiana Avenue and Coliseum Street. Interment Metairie cemetery. Sacramento, CAL, Tampa, Fla Chicago Ill. papers please copy.

Note: The Times Picayune newspaper, New Orleans, Louisiana.
Obituary-Mustacchia- On Sunday, December 25, 1958, at 2:45 oŁuclock am. Lena Monteleone, wife of the late Bartolo Mustacchia, mother of Joseph, Anthony and Nicholas Mustacchia, Mrs. Frank Helm, Jr. (Anne Mustacchia), Mrs. John Taranto, (Vivian Mustacchia),Mrs. Matthew Ventura (Margarite Mustacchia)and the late Mary Mustacchia (Mrs. Joseph Geraci). Sister of Mrs. Joseph Raviotta (Ninfa Monteleone)and the late Nick and Bernard Montaleone; survived by 17 grandchildren and 12 great-grandchildren age 78 years and a native of Contessa Entellina, Italy and a resident to this city of the past 60 years. Relatives and friends of the family also officers and members on New Orleans Police Department P.N.B.A. employees of Orleans Levee Board are invited to attend the funeral which will take place on Monday, December 29, 1958 at 3:30 oŁuclock p.m. from the funeral home of LaMano-Panno-Fallo, Inc., 625 N. Rampart Street, near Municipal Auditorium. Parking area 671 N. Rampart. Religious services at S. Leo the Great Church. Interment in Metairie Cemetery.

Note: Michela and Francesco came to the US on the ship Columbia into the port of New Orleans, Louisiana on 26 December 1888.
New Orleans, Louisiana Obituary, The Times Picayune. Montalbano. At the residence Pryiania Street on Friday, September 7, 1934, at 3 oŁuclock p.m. Margarite Castrogiovanni, wife of the late Frank Montalbano and beloved mother of Vincent, Anthony, Frank and Joseph Montalbano, Mrs. L. Pumilia, Mrs. J. Manale and Mrs. Anthony Fasutto, sister of Frank Castrogiovanni. Also survived by 21 grandchildren; a native of Contessa Entellina, Italy. Relatives and friends are invited to attend the funeral, which will take place on Saturday, September 8, 1934, at 4 oŁu clock p.m. from the funeral home of LaMano-Panno-Fallo, Inc., 625 N. Rampart Street, near Municipal Auditorium. Services at St. MaryŁus Italian Church. Interment in Metairie Cemetery.

Note: Obituary Times Picayune, New Orleans, Louisiana
Montalbano- On Saturday July 24, 1943 at 10:15 pm Anthony Montalbano, beloved husband of Marie Louise Mortuto, father of Mrs. George Schexnader, brother of Frank, Joseph, Montalbano, Mrs. Luke Pumilia, Mrs. John Manale and Mrs. Anthony Fasullo and the late Vincent Montalbano. Also survived by three grandchildren, aged 55, a native of Contessa Entellina, Italy. Relatives and friends and officers of John Dibert Post 125 American Legion, are invited to attend the funeral which will take place Monday, July 26, 1943 at 1 pm from the funeral home of LaMano-Panno-Fallo, Inc., 625 N. Rampart Street, near Municipal Auditorium. Religious services at St. MaryŁus Italian church. Interment in Greenwood Cemetery.
